Set Up a Classification System for Effective Junk Removal

A well-organized sorting system is essential for streamlining the junk removal process. By categorizing items, homeowners can more easily decide what to keep, donate, recycle, or discard. The first step involves assembling containers or bags labeled for each category. This visual aid assists in maintaining focus during the sorting activity.

Subsequently, one should systematically approach each zone, organizing items into their appropriate containers as they progress. It is advisable to be truthful about the importance of each item, asking whether it brings value or joy. Setting a timer can also increase productivity, encouraging rapid decisions and reducing second-guessing.

When sorting is done, the next step is to transfer items from the designated containers to their final destinations. This systematic approach not only simplifies the junk removal process but also fosters a sense of accomplishment, ultimately leading to a more decluttered and serene living space.

Gather Your Important Decluttering Supplies

While starting on a decluttering journey, having the right tools readily available can considerably improve the process. Essential tools include sturdy boxes or bins for sorting items into categories such as keep, donate, and discard. Labeling materials, for example markers and adhesive labels, help make certain that each box is easily identifiable, facilitating the decision-making process. A tape measure can also be valuable for determining whether larger items fit into designated spaces.

Additionally, garbage bags are essential for quickly disposing of discarded items. For items that need special handling, such as electronics or hazardous materials, it's essential to have a plan and appropriate containers. Last but not least, a notebook or digital app can assist in tracking progress and jotting down thoughts regarding future organization. By arming yourself with these key decluttering tools, the journey toward a neater and clutter-free space becomes markedly more manageable.

Advice for Long-Term Organization After Organizing

Building lasting organization after decluttering requires consistent habits and thoughtful planning. To preserve an organized space, individuals should establish a routine for regular tidying. This can include designating a specific time each week to evaluate belongings and return items to their proper places.

Making use of storage solutions, such as bins or shelves, can also help organize items arranged and easily accessible. Labeling these storage containers ensures clarity, making it less difficult to locate necessary items without digging through clutter.

Furthermore, adopting a one-in-one-out policy can halt future accumulation. This implies that for every new item entering the home, an old item should be eliminated.

Lastly, periodically reviewing the space and belongings can help recognizing any new clutter and address it immediately, promoting a long-term organizational system. By applying these tips, individuals can maintain a clutter-free environment for the long term.

Hazardous Substance Handling

Dealing with hazardous materials requires expertise and careful consideration, as incorrect disposal can present serious health and safety risks. Items including batteries, paints, chemicals, and electronic waste contain substances that can damage the environment and human health if not handled properly. It is vital for individuals to identify when these materials are present and to understand the legal regulations related to their disposal. In cases involving hazardous waste, employing professional junk removal services is advisable. These experts are qualified to safely manage and dispose of hazardous materials in accordance with local laws. By hiring professionals, individuals can confirm their space is decluttered without sacrificing safety or the environment.

What Are the Proper Steps to Recycle Electronic Waste?

To recycle electronic waste properly, one should find certified e-waste recycling centers, follow local regulations, and make certain devices are erased of personal data prior to disposal. This supports environmental sustainability and reduces damaging landfill impact.

Is It Possible to Donate Damaged or Broken Items?

Donating damaged or broken items is typically discouraged, as most organizations prefer functional goods. Nevertheless, some charitable organizations may receive them for refurbishing or recycling. It's best to check directly with the individual organization before making your donation.
